More Vanda Help Please!
Hello everyone,
I posted about a Vanda that has been passed on to me. Well it has shot out a new aerial root which I though was a sign it was doing ok. Well now, the root is still growing but the leaves are turning paler in colour and drooping. what's wrong with it???:( I am watering it by alternating between soaking its roots for 15 minutes every other day. The day I do not soak it, I mist the roots. I live in the UK and it is quite cold at the moment. I have the vanda in a hanging basket, with it's roots in a vase (not touching any water), in a bay window to get maximum light. It is in a spare bedroom so the central heating does not affect it - as it is on very low in that room. What am I doing wrong please?:(( |
Meant to say, the roots are never wet for too long, as I am scared they will rot.
|
From what you say regarding the heat being low in that room, I'd say it's too cold. Most Vanda's are warmer growers. :)
